One of the world’s favorite tourist centers, Las Vegas, is well-known for its deals on tours, shows, etc., packaged in a way to keep the thronging tourists happy. Las Vegas is a much-preferred weekend getaway for a good majority of people. In addition to attractive deals on daily services, international and private airlines operating to and from Las Vegas offer hard-to-resist vacation packages to the city. This gives the budget traveler an opportunity to stay at top hotels, such as the Ballagio or the Mandalay Bay, for a more reasonable charge. It is advisable to book the tickets as soon as possible before going for a new show. Tickets reserved in advance can fetch a better deal on a show. The best time of the year for outdoor activities in Las Vegas is during spring and fall. Most large hotels and resorts in Las Vegas have great outdoor pools. A stay in Las Vegas is enjoyable, especially on weekends. A tourist visiting Las Vegas for the gambling, shows, and partying will find that the fun city is always packed; hence it’s pointless to plan the vacation for an “off season,” because the season is always “on” in Las Vegas. However, the vacation packages are always cheaper on the weekends. Las Vegas offers some of the best luxury hotels in the world, such as the Palm Hotel, Rio Hotel, Bellagio Hotel, MGM Grand Hotel, New York-New York Hotel, etc. Other interesting amusements offered by the city include world-famous shows like “Cirque Du Soleil O,” a well-known circus. For live performance enthusiasts, there are shows such as “Blue Man Group” and “Elton John Show.” Las Vegas boasts of many more entertaining activities, e.g., a helicopter tour; and, for sports lovers, there are the popular golfing areas. One can always get good deals in Las Vegas as far as traveling is concerned. Also, international hotels, such as Mandalay Bay Resort and Casino, promise very good facilities and deals that are guaranteed to satisfy the customer. Though a bit heavy on the neon, Las Vegas is a true feast for the eyes. The skyline is amazing, with all of the sparkling lights and massive shapes competing for attention. Every hotel is striving to top the next one with its own unique theme, majestic entrances, rollicking casinos, delectable restaurants, and impressive entertainment. It can be said that Las Vegas does not have a boring bone in its body. The marketing angle of the Las Vegas tourism board has gone from its old nickname, " Sin City," to being touted as a family-friendly destination in the 1990's and back to Adults Only with its new tagline, "What happens here, stays here." City advertisers want to attract people from all over the world to their own adult playground, complete with endless gambling, alcohol, food, and entertainment. It is billed as a kind of magical place that will cater to every need and fulfill every fantasy. The hotels in Las Vegas are truly incredible to behold. They pay homage to other unique cities, like New York, Venice, and Paris, by recreating smaller versions of these cities. New York, New York hotel reconstructs the lively streets of Gotham. The Venetian hotel has a huge indoor canal complete with gondolas and gondoliers. The Paris hotel experience comes complete with a replica of the Eiffel Tower. There are tributes to other themes as well, including ancient Rome (Caesar's Palace), Hollywood (MGM Grand), pirates ( Treasure Island), Arabian nights (Aladdin) and many more. Two of the nicest hotels with casinos in Las Vegas, the Bellagio and the Wynn Las Vegas Hotel, don't have specific themes besides that of opulence and luxury.
